Casar Standing Water Drivers
Water damage in Casar tends to cluster in predictable windows because of the local climate. In Casar, North Carolina, the primary water damage cause is often due to heavy rainfall and flooding from nearby creeks and rivers, especially during the spring and summer months. The rural nature of the area means that homes are more susceptible to water intrusion from natural sources, such as overflowing streams and saturated ground.
